What are the three P of marketing?


The three P's of marketing are people, process, and physical evidence. To understand these notions better one must have some marketing knowledge.

What is marketing?

Marketing is defined by the American Marketing Association (AMA) as “the activity, set of institutions, and processes for creating, communicating, delivering, and exchanging offerings that have value for customers, clients, partners, and society at large”. From this definition, one can assume marketing to be consisting of different processes depending on physical evidence which is related to targeted consumers i.e. the people. As pointed out from the definition by the American Marketing Association marketing is dependent on people, physical evidence, and different processes.

Significance of 3 p’s in the world of marketing

1. People 

People are the foremost and the most important factor in marketing. Human actors are needed in the field of marketing as they act as buyers and sellers. In marketing different organizations consisting of different groups of producers work in the manufacturing of goods to satisfy the need of their consumers in a competition with their competitors. 

2. Process

In marketing different processes are involved in the manufacturing of goods. These processes are used to enhance the efficiency of the product produced to increase the sale of the desired product. There are basic four processes in the manufacturing of a product. First comes situation analysis. In the situational and environmental analysis, the environment and situation of the producer's capability are observed for enhancing the product quality and quantity to attract more consumers. Second, comes the marketing strategy. Marketing strategy deals with the strategic techniques the producers adapt to attract consumers. Third, comes the marketing mix decisions. These decisions or strategies basically deal with the product, pricing placement, and promotional decisions which are taken to achieve the desired target. Lastly, comes implementation and control. After establishing the necessary strategies and decisions, a marketing plan is implemented with keeping in mind the changes in the market. 

3. Physical Evidence 

Physical evidence is also an important factor in the field of marketing. Physical evidence refers to the environment to which the targeted consumer is exposed. It is basically the layout of the premises where a certain product is being sold. The layout or designs of the premises are important as they are a source of attracting the targeted consumers. Other than the layout and design of the premises, the location also plays a central role in attracting different targeted consumers. 

Conclusion

The 3 p’s i.e. people, process, and physical evidence, are significant in the world of marketing. The producers with the help of different processes through physical evidence attract the targeted consumers and the cycle of marketing is repeated again and again.
